DESCRIPTIONĀ
On the palate, a light and dry sake, but with a strong umami scent. On the nose, it has the typical fruity aromas of riceĀ Tsuyahime, the most prized table rice of Japan, renowned because it is excellent both just cooked and cold the next day. This characteristic is also found in sake, which is excellent at all temperatures.Ā Ā
We like it becauseĀ easy to drink, also very appreciated by the female audience and by those who want to approach sake for the first time, as indicated by the name which can be translated as "to be enjoyed many times", "no matter how many times you drink it" or "to be enjoyed at all temperatures". Moreover, the 15 degrees of alcohol are not noticeable at all.Ā

CURIOSITY'Ā
Sakagura founded in 1896, has always produced "sake that satisfies people's hearts." In particular qThis sake and its label have beenĀ created in collaboration with the Tohoku University of Art and Design, to encourage young people's interest in sake, leading to the creation of an easy-to-drink sake. Winner of the gold medal at the āYamagata Excellent Design 2013ā and gold medal at the āDelicious Sake in a Wine Glass 2015ā.Ā
